Values Education Lesson Plan for High School Level

I. Objectives

After the lesson, the students will be able to:

1. define teamwork.
2. learn how to work in groups.
3. develop three or four positive guidelines for working in a group together.
II. Subject Matter (Teamwork)

Introduction and Definition:

For most of us, teamwork is a part of everyday life. Whether it’s at home, in the
community, in school, or at work, we are often expected to be a functional part of a
performing team.
Teamwork was coined from two words - team and work.

Team is defined as a number of persons associated in some joint action. On the other
hand,work is defined as exertion or effort directed to produce or accomplish something.

Therefore, teamwork would mean an exertion of effort by a number of persons associated


in some joint action to produce or accomplish something.
In simpler term, it is cooperative or coordinated effort on the part of a group of persons
acting together as a team.

Some Advantages of Teamwork (This topic could be re-phrased depending on the


output of the students)

• Gives better end result


• Teamwork involves every person.
• Execution of new ideas can be more effective and efficient.
• It increases support in a project or activity.
• Increases learning in the team.
• Provides more security and develops inter-personal relationships.
•It is easier to solve problems.
• People share common goals and interests among others.
• It strengthens bonds and friendships.

Some Guidelines in Working with a Group


(This topic could be re-phrased depending on the output of the students)
 Have a clear focus or a clear goal as a group.
 There should be an open communication within the members of the group. Listen
to each others' ideas, concerns, problems, and suggested solutions.
 Everyone should participate and cooperate.
 Be a good follower or a good leader.
 Someone should come up as a leader of a team.
 Avoid conflicts if possible.
 Be patient and understanding of each other.
 Be willing to share your time, talent or expertise, or even your finances to reach
your team's goals.
